An example call to the printf function printf is a c standard library function that formats text and writes it to standard output Note that the standard library function printf () uses %% to represent the literal % character. Mismatch between the format specifiers and count and type of values results in undefined behavior and possibly program crash.

Printf is a c function belonging to the ansi c standard library, and included in the file stdio.h
Its purpose is to print formatted text to the standard output stream Hence the f in the name stands for formatted. In the above example, the main ( ) function defines where the program should start executing The function body consists of a single statement, a call to the printf () function, which stands for print f ormatted
It outputs to the console whatever is passed to it as the parameter, in this case the string hello, world The c programming language provides many standard library functions for file input and output These functions make up the bulk of the c standard library header <stdio.h> [1] the functionality descends from a portable i/o package written by mike lesk at bell labs in the early 1970s, [2] and officially became part of the unix operating system in version 7
